What you will study
The International Foundation Year in Health and Life Sciences provides international students with a structured pathway towards the BSc (Hons) Diagnostic Radiography degree. The programme develops foundational knowledge in health and life sciences while preparing students for undergraduate study in a professional healthcare and diagnostic discipline. Students explore relevant scientific and health-related concepts and develop essential academic skills including research, academic writing, communication, critical thinking, problem-solving and independent learning. The programme also helps students become familiar with the UK higher education environment, including university teaching, learning and assessment methods. Through structured academic support, students can develop confidence in studying scientific subjects and prepare for further professional education. Successful completion of the foundation stage and meeting the required progression criteria enables students to progress to the BSc (Hons) Diagnostic Radiography degree. The undergraduate programme can provide opportunities to develop knowledge and practical understanding related to medical imaging, patient care, diagnostic procedures and safe professional practice. Students can explore the role of diagnostic imaging in supporting the identification and management of health conditions while developing communication and patient-centred skills. This pathway is suitable for international students interested in healthcare, medical imaging and technology who want additional academic preparation before progressing to undergraduate diagnostic radiography education and developing a future career within healthcare and medical imaging environments.
